EY GDS Poland, as part of EY's global service delivery network, is looking for an experienced ServiceNow Business Analyst to join our team supporting global enterprise clients across industries. In this role, you will act as a key liaison between our clients and technical teams, ensuring that business needs are accurately captured, analyzed, and translated into functional requirements for ServiceNow solutions. You will work closely with stakeholders, product owners, and delivery teams to drive requirement gathering workshops, process analysis, and solution validation activities. Knowledge of German is essential to support our international client engagements and ensure smooth communication in multilingual environments.

EY Global Delivery Services (GDS) is a dynamic and truly global delivery network. We work across nine locations – Argentina, Hungary, India, the Philippines, Poland, Sri Lanka, Mexico, Spain and the United Kingdom – and with teams from all EY service lines, geographies and sectors, playing a vital role in the delivery of the EY growth strategy.
